Is Lighthouse Bay Apartments Safe?

Yes — this neighborhood is safer than most. Lighthouse Bay Apartments in Jacksonville, FL has a safety grade of B+. The overall crime index is 106, which is 6% above the national average of 100.

Compared to the Jacksonville average (crime index 103), Lighthouse Bay Apartments is 3% higher in overall crime. Crime levels here are roughly in line with the city average.

Looking at specific crime types, robbery is the most elevated concern (index: 171, 71% above average), while assault is the lowest risk (index: 49). Property crime is more prevalent than violent crime here, consistent with broader national patterns.
